用OpenSSH在linux下登陆ssh服务器时,每次都提示要输入密码,而且使用vim 的netrw插件编辑远程文件时每次修改后保存都要输密码,非常麻烦。查看了netrw的help文档,发现已经介绍了自动登陆ssh服务器的方法:
1. 创建一个公开/私密钥对(在客户端机器上进行)
ssh-keygen -t rsa
(saving the file in ~/.ssh/id_rsa as pr...
分类:
系统相关 时间:
2014-08-27 11:03:37
阅读次数:
286
AMD CPU编码的含义
CPU身上的OPN代码是CPU所有特性的表达,但是这种OPN代码是CPU厂商自家生产时的标记,长长一串的代码表示了CPU所属的类别,针脚数目,最高电压、最高温度、核心的制程和核心的名称,由于同一接口型号的CPU,由于周期的不同,可能使用了不同的核心或制程,而它们所能耐受的最高温度和电压也有可能不同,但是在出售的时候,商家并不作任何区分,比如说我们买一块754接口的Sem...
分类:
其他好文 时间:
2014-08-27 11:03:27
阅读次数:
257
自从JDK5开始Java开始增加了对元数据()...
分类:
编程语言 时间:
2014-08-27 11:03:17
阅读次数:
218
可能每一次总结的时候,我们都在努力的回忆,我这几天都干了什么,结果回忆半天得到的结果就是:我也不知道,仿佛什么都没有做似的。其实不然,你已经做了好多事,但却始终有这种感觉,有的时候都在自己发问:我的时间去哪了?
面对上面的问题,有个好的解决方法,做好时间管理。当然有的时候我们可能管不住自己,比如说今天有比赛,或者想买个东西就逛起淘宝来了。其实这也没什么,自己管不住就找一个软件帮...
分类:
其他好文 时间:
2014-08-27 11:03:07
阅读次数:
236
在Android下实现检测耳机插入和拔出,需要建立一个BroadcastReceiver,用来监听"android.intent.action.HEADSET_PLUG"广播。
实现步骤:
1.创建一个BroadcastReceiver的子类,并重写onReceive()方法,在该方法中编写接收到广播后的处理逻辑;
2.创建一个Activity类,在onCreate()方法中...
分类:
移动开发 时间:
2014-08-27 11:02:57
阅读次数:
206
将一个做好的Excel模版,通过程序填上数据然后打印出来这个需求有两种方法一种是通过代码打开Excel模版然后填入数据然后再打印。
第二种方法就是我将要介绍的
1、将Excel设置好格式另存为HTML页将Excel转化为HTML的Table
2、将HTML用记事本打开把这个HTML页将和标签中的内容粘贴出来。
3、在程序中写入打印代码。
using System;
using...
分类:
其他好文 时间:
2014-08-27 11:02:47
阅读次数:
272
主板检测卡
1、 工具简介
主板诊断卡可将主板启动时BIOS内部自检程序的检测过程转换成代码,读取卡上的显示代码,对照故障代码表,可快速诊断或定位主板、内存、CPU、电源等相关部件的故障。
2、 适用范围
适用于QDI、技嘉、微星等厂家的带ISA或PCI插槽的主板,可诊断机器自检(从加电启动、系统自检至显示器正常显示)过程中遇到的问题。
3、功能简介(详细代码与指示灯状态见诊断卡说明...
分类:
其他好文 时间:
2014-08-27 11:02:37
阅读次数:
280
void CReadSectorDlg::OnReadButton() { UpdateData (TRUE) ; CFile m_Sector_file ; char * buffer ; if ( m_FileName_str == "") { MessageBox ("Please enter a file to which the read sector contents are...
引导扇区的信息如下: 1. 偏移地址00H,长度3,内容:EB 3C 90 跳转指令。2. 偏移地址03H,长度8,内容:4D 53 44 4F 53 35 2E 30 为厂商标志和os 版本号,这里是MSDOS5.0。3. 偏移地址0BH,长度2,内容:00 02。注意这里数据的布局,高地址放高字节,低地址放低字节(数据为小端格式组织),所以数据应该是0200,即512。表示的意思是,该磁...
分类:
其他好文 时间:
2014-08-27 11:02:24
阅读次数:
223
BR、 EBR、DBR他们都是以55AA结尾在winhex中搜索16进制:55AA 偏移512=510(1)搜索DBR的标志:FAT16的DBR:EB 3C90 没有备份的DBRFAT32的DBR:EB 58 90 (备份的DBR)在该分区的第6扇区NTFS的DBR: EB52 90 (备份的DBR)在该分区的最后一个扇区判别MBR的方法:MBR就在LBA第一个扇区,打开物理硬盘,第一个...
分类:
数据库 时间:
2014-08-27 11:02:08
阅读次数:
443
HTML字符实体(Character Entities),转义字符串(Escape Sequence)
转义字符串的组成
转义字符串(Escape Sequence),即字符实体(Character Entity)分成三部分:第一部分是一个&符号,英文叫ampersand;第二部分是实体(Entity)名字或者是#加上实体(Entity)编号;第三部分是一个分号。
比如,要显示小...
分类:
Web程序 时间:
2014-08-27 11:01:59
阅读次数:
256
马尔科夫模型
马尔科夫模型是单重随机过程,是一个2元组:(S,A)。
其中S是状态集合,A是状态转移矩阵。
只用状态转移来描述随机过程。
马尔科夫模型的2个假设
有限历史性假设:t+l时刻系统状态的概率分布只与t时刻的状态有关,与t时刻以前的状态无关;
齐次性假设:从t时刻到t+l时刻的状态转移与t的值无关。
以天气模型为例
天气变化有3中状态S:{1(阴),2(云),...
分类:
其他好文 时间:
2014-08-27 11:01:47
阅读次数:
266
用Python写的一个多线程TCP通信实例,实现了JSON数据的传输。
闲言少述,直接上代码
?
一、客户端
#!/usr/bin/env python
# -*- coding:utf-8 -*-
#
import socket
import threading
import SocketServer
import json
def client(ip, port,...
分类:
编程语言 时间:
2014-08-27 11:01:37
阅读次数:
389
简单封装sqlite数据库操作类 BaseDB 用于完成对sqlite的增删改查,使用前先导入libsqlite3.0.dylib库...
分类:
移动开发 时间:
2014-08-27 11:01:27
阅读次数:
309
项目中偶尔会用到截屏分享,于是就有了下面这个截屏的方法~
下面得saveImage()方法就是保存当前Activity对应的屏幕所有内容的截屏保存。
private
void saveImage() {
// SD卡保存路径
String savePath = Environment.getExternalStorageDirectory() +
"/tem...
分类:
移动开发 时间:
2014-08-27 11:01:17
阅读次数:
218
A.ZOJ 3666 Alice and Bob
组合博弈,SG函数应用
#include
#include
#include
#include
using namespace std;
const int maxn = 10000 + 100;
int SG[maxn];
vector g[maxn];
int mex(int u) { //minimal excludant...
分类:
其他好文 时间:
2014-08-27 11:01:08
阅读次数:
324
在C语言里用到的类型转换方式,一般都是用强制类型转换,语法:(类型说明符)(表达式),例如: (float)a 把a转换为实型,(int)(x+y) 把x+y的结果转换为整型。
C语言这种赋值时的类型转换形式可能会使人感到不精密和不严格,因为不管表达式的值怎样,系统都自动将其转为赋值运算符左部变量的类型。...
分类:
编程语言 时间:
2014-08-27 11:00:57
阅读次数:
268